I use a samsung SmartThings hub with an Ambon echo and hue lights. I also have a couple of LIFX bulbs, really good but expensive.

The Samsung SmarThings handles all of the clever bits and home security. So I can say Alex nght mode on and all of the downstairs lights go off and the alarm is switched on.

It also turns an led strip on in the kitchen when I enter after sunset and the landing light as well if anyone goes upstairs after sunset.

After an harmony remote next
